"textContent": "A research team at Google co-led by Michael Brenner, Catalyst Professor of Applied Mathematics and Physics at the Harvard John A. Paulson School of Engineering and Applied Sciences (SEAS) and Google research scientist, has produced a new artificial intelligence system that can automatically write scientific software programs that surpass the performance of human-written programs. The paper is published in the journal Nature.",
